    Without use of the method of analytic discs, the authors derive significant and general results on local holomorphic extensions of CR functions on a \(C^{\infty}\) hypersurface, \(\Sigma\), in \({\mathbb{C}}^{n+1}\). Suppose \(\Sigma\) is of finite type m (tangent to \({\mathbb{R}}^{2n+1}\) to order m) at 0. The authors prove the following results: (1) If m is odd then every CR function has an ambient holomorphic extension near 0. - (2) If m is even then every CR function has a holomorphic extension to at least one side of \(\Sigma\). These results follow from a deep analysis which first shows a sector property of Cauchy characteristics is sufficient for such extension results. Then the type conditions (even or odd) are shown to yield the appropriate sector properties.
